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1

Preheat the oven to 375°F.

Step 2

Roll out the dough and cut out 6 circles with a diameter of 8 cm. Place them on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per and refrigerate.

Step 3

In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the finely chopped shallot and sauté until soft, about 3 minutes. Add the thinly sliced mushrooms and sauté until soft, about 10 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Stir in the thyme and remove from heat.

Step 4

Grease 6 muffin tins with oil. Distribute the mushrooms and sprinkle with cheese. Cover with the dough circles on top and bake until golden brown, about 25 minutes.

Step 5

Invert the tartlets onto a plate and serve warm.
